要监控CentOS上Filebeat的运行状态,您可以采取以下几种方法:
使用系统监控工具
- 监控易:监控易是一款强大的系统监控工具,能够全面监控IT系统的运行状态,包括Filebeat。通过监控易,您可以查看Filebeat对CPU的占用情况、并发处理能力、事件处理效率、文件读取性能等详细指标。
使用Filebeat内置命令
- 查看状态:您可以使用以下命令来检查Filebeat的运行状态:
sudo systemctl status filebeat
或者
sudo service filebeat status
这将显示Filebeat的当前状态,包括是否正在运行以及任何可能的错误信息。
配置监控和告警
- 配置监控:在Filebeat的配置文件(通常是
filebeat.yml
)中,您可以指定需要监控的日志文件路径。 - 配置告警:Filebeat支持通过监控模块或自定义规则来配置告警规则。您可以配置Filebeat将告警信息发送到指定的接收器,如邮箱、Slack、PagerDuty等。
分析Filebeat日志
- 查看日志:Filebeat的日志文件通常位于
/var/log/filebeat/filebeat
。通过分析这些日志,您可以了解Filebeat的运行情况和任何潜在的问题。
通过上述方法,您可以有效地监控CentOS上Filebeat的运行状态,确保日志数据的稳定传输和处理。